Heathrow vs Heathrow Express vs Tube

For solo travellers with light luggage, Heathrow Express to Paddington is fast (15 minutes) but you still need onward transport from Paddington. For groups, families, or anyone with multiple cases, a pre-booked taxi is door-to-door and competitive on total cost once you factor in onward fares from Paddington. The Piccadilly Line tube is cheap but slow (50 to 70 minutes to central London) with limited luggage space.

How long does a Heathrow to London taxi take?

Typically 30 to 60 minutes to central London via the M4. Add 15 to 25 minutes at peak hours and Friday evenings.
